## Changelog — v4.12.0

- Added full dark-mode support to the Thistledown admin dashboard, including charts, modals, and that one stubborn settings drawer.
- Theme preference now syncs per-user instead of per-browser.
- Heads up for reviewers: this release coincides with our quarterly key rotation, so the old release key is retired as of this version. Verify the new artifact signatures before approving the merge — older builds will fail verification on purpose. The rotated signing key is listed below.

rollout seal: bky9_2369ZXVnu

FINANCE REVIEW SUMMARY — Loyalty Programme Overhaul

The redesign of the Larkpoint Rewards scheme is tracking within budget. Redemption liability fell 11% after the tier restructure, and accrual provisions were adjusted accordingly. Breakage assumptions were revalidated by the Dunmere actuarial group. Migration costs remain the chief risk through year-end. Finance should read the appended confidential note before the board session.

internal memo for tagef-hadup: Gross margin on Ulaath came in at 15 percent against a plan of 5 percent. Only 7 of the 120 pilot accounts renewed Ulaath, so a churn review is set for October 15.

Subject: Websocket reconnect fix ready for review

Hey all — the Fernwick client was dropping its session on every reconnect because we reset the backoff timer before the auth handshake finished. Classic race. I moved the timer reset into the post-handshake callback and added a jitter cap so we don't hammer the gateway after a blip. Tested against the Harborline staging cluster for two hours with forced disconnects every 30s; zero dropped sessions. Please review the retry-state diff carefully. The candidate build is tagged with the token below.

build token for fahaf-yagef: htk4_2b68

**DRIFT-227: Twigreaper config has wandered off again**

Hey — noticed the stale-branch bot (Twigreaper) on the Larkspur org is behaving differently from what's in the repo. Someone hot-patched the grace period and protected-branch globs directly on the host, so main-adjacent branches nearly got reaped last night. I've diffed live vs. declared and want to re-converge. Please review the proposed reconciled config, which should become the new source of truth.

config for kadug-yahop:
quenwyn:
  pin: 2459
  metrics_host: metrics.quenwyn.lumicsys.internal
  tenant: julax
  seal: seal_0d5ead96